Key Responsibilities
- Assist senior technicians with the inspection, maintenance, and repair of various mechanical and electrical equipment.
- Prepare and organize tools, parts, and materials for workshop tasks and field service operations.
- Perform routine checks, cleaning, and basic preventative maintenance on machinery and workshop facilities.
- Maintain accurate records of equipment maintenance, inventory, and completed tasks.
- Ensure adherence to all health and safety regulations and company policies within the workshop.
- Support in the assembly and testing of new equipment or fabricated components.
- Assist with general workshop upkeep, including tidiness and organisation.
- Provide logistical support for equipment and material movements.
Required Skills
- Proven practical experience in a workshop or industrial setting (minimum 2 years).
- Solid understanding of basic mechanical principles and hand tools.
- Ability to follow technical instructions and schematics accurately.
- Strong commitment to health and safety standards.
- Good communication and teamwork skills.
- Proficiency in basic computer applications for record-keeping.
- Physical stamina and dexterity required for hands-on work.
Preferred Qualifications
- NVQ Level 2 or equivalent in Mechanical Engineering, Electrical Engineering, or a related technical discipline.
- Experience with specific workshop machinery (e.g., lathes, milling machines, welding equipment).
- Forklift license or experience operating similar material handling equipment.
- Basic understanding of electrical fault finding.
- Full UK driving license.
